KE04 ZVG is a 2004 Jaguar Xj in Black with a 3,555c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2004 Jaguar Xj models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.5% with a typical mileage of 77,784 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Jaguar Xj f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 34,485 recorded failures. If you're considering buying KE04 ZVG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Jaguar Xj typ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 22 years old, this Jaguar Xj is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
